1. Ras Al Khaimah’s Pristine Beaches

Ras Al Khaimah is home to some of the UAE’s most beautiful and serene beaches. Whether you're looking to soak up the sun, engage in water sports, or simply enjoy a peaceful stroll along the shore, these beaches are a must-visit.

Al Hamra Beach

Located near the Al Hamra Village, this beach is perfect for those seeking tranquility. The soft golden sands and calm waters make it an ideal spot for families. The beach is well-maintained, with facilities including sunbeds, umbrellas, and showers. You can also indulge in various water sports such as jet skiing, paddleboarding, and kayaking.

  • Best time to visit: November to April
  • Cost: Free access, but water sports may have additional charges
  • Nearby attractions: Al Hamra Mall, Al Hamra Marina

Al Marjan Island

A man-made archipelago, Al Marjan Island boasts some of the most luxurious beach resorts in Ras Al Khaimah. The beaches here are exclusive to resort guests, but they offer a private and serene environment. With clear waters and white sandy shores, this is a great place for snorkeling, beach volleyball, or simply relaxing by the water.

  • Best time to visit: November to April
  • Cost: Access is usually included with resort stays
  • Nearby attractions: Al Marjan Promenade, Ice Land Water Park

Flamingo Beach

Flamingo Beach is a hidden gem, offering a more laid-back atmosphere compared to the more commercialized beaches. It’s popular with locals and tourists alike for its beautiful sunset views and the occasional sighting of flamingos. It’s a great spot for a picnic or a casual swim.

  • Best time to visit: October to May
  • Cost: Free access
  • Nearby attractions: Flamingo Island, Ras Al Khaimah Old Town

2. Exploring the Majestic Hajar Mountains

The Hajar Mountains are Ras Al Khaimah's crown jewel, offering some of the most breathtaking landscapes in the UAE. Whether you're an experienced hiker or just looking to take in the views, the Hajar Mountains provide a variety of outdoor activities.

Jebel Jais

Jebel Jais, the highest peak in the UAE, is an adventurer’s paradise. Standing at 1,934 meters above sea level, it offers thrilling activities such as hiking, zip-lining, and camping. The Jebel Jais Flight, the world's longest zipline, is a must-try for adrenaline junkies. For those less inclined to adventure, the Jebel Jais Viewing Deck offers panoramic views of the surrounding mountains and valleys, perfect for photography.

  • Best time to visit: October to March
  • Cost: Access to the mountain is free, but activities like zip-lining have additional charges (approx. $100-$150 USD)
  • Safety tips: Wear appropriate hiking gear, carry water, and start early to avoid the midday heat

Wadi Shawka

Wadi Shawka is a favorite spot for nature lovers and families. This wadi, or dry riverbed, is a great location for hiking, mountain biking, and camping. The trails vary in difficulty, making it accessible for all levels. The area is particularly beautiful after the winter rains, which fill the wadi with water, creating small pools and streams.

  • Best time to visit: October to April
  • Cost: Free access
  • Nearby attractions: Shawka Dam, Shawka Pools

Dhayah Fort

For a mix of history and nature, head to Dhayah Fort. This 16th-century fort is perched on a hilltop, offering stunning views of the Hajar Mountains and the surrounding date palm groves. The climb to the top is steep but rewarding. Once there, you can explore the fort and learn about its historical significance, as it was the site of a major battle against British forces in the 19th century.

  • Best time to visit: November to March
  • Cost: Free access
  • Nearby attractions: Shimal Archaeological Site, RAK National Museum

4. Practical Information for Travelers

  • Getting There: Ras Al Khaimah is accessible via a 1.5-hour drive from Dubai International Airport. There are also shuttle services and taxis available.
  • Accommodation: Options range from luxury resorts on Al Marjan Island to more budget-friendly hotels in the city center.
  • Best Time to Visit: The cooler months from October to April are ideal for outdoor activities.
  • Safety Tips: Always carry water and sun protection when exploring the mountains or beaches, and follow local guidelines, especially when engaging in adventure sports.
